MATLAB 高階資料結構 table

2021-09-24 22:23:02 字數 1040 閱讀 1258

第一種根據變數名 var 構造表,所有變數的行數必須相同

第二種為**建立空間,sz 為行向量,指定維數,例如【4,3】表示 4 行 3 列;vartypes為資料型別元胞陣列。

sz =[4

3];vartypes =

;t =

table

('size'

,sz,

'variabletypes'

,vartypes)

t =

table

(categorical()

,[45;

32;34]

,logical([

1;0;

0]),

...'variablenames',,

...'rownames'

,)

t(:

,1)% 返回所有行第一列,返回 table 型別

t% 返回1

:3行最後一列,返回 cell 型別

t(3

,:)=

;

t.name1 =

;

t1 =

[t1; t2]

;t2 =

[t1, t2]

;

sortedt =

sortrows

(t,'name'

,'descent'

);

t1 =

t(t.name1 >

200,:)

;t2 =t(

(t.name2 >

200)

&(t.name3 >

200),:

);t3 =t(

strcmp

(t.name4,

'name'),

:);

MATLAB資料結構

matlab有四種資料結構 注意在同乙個陣列的的資料元素型別必須相同 當然可以轉化為同一高階資料型別的可以放在同乙個陣列 舉個例子 這樣子寫x 1 3 5i 輸出結果是這樣子 會全部轉成複數形式 x 1.0000 0.0000i 3.0000 5.0000i 如果這樣子寫 x 1 你還會 3 5i ...

高階資料結構

struct treenode treenode是經典的二叉樹節點,在資料的序列化和反序列按照層遍歷來處理的。以上二叉樹會被序列化為 1 root節點1,是第一層 2,3 然後第二層是2,3 4,第三層分別是2節點的兩個孩子節點空,用 來表示,然後3節點的左孩子為4,右孩子節點為 5 第四層4節點的...

高階資料結構

與普通佇列的區別 1.保證每次取出的元素時佇列中優先順序最高的 2.優先級別可自定義 場景 從雜亂無序的資料中按照一定的順序 或者優先順序 篩選資料 本質 1.二叉堆的結構,堆在英文裡叫binary heep 2.利用乙個陣列結構來實現完全二叉樹 特性 1.陣列裡的第乙個元素array 0 擁有最高...